✦ Synopsis


Manganese Catalyzed Asymmetric Oxidation of Alkanes to Optically Active Ketones Bearing Asymmetric Center at the α-Position. -Symmetrical alkanes (II) and (IV) are oxidized with iodosobenzene/4phenylpyridine-N-oxide in the presence of catalytic chiral (salen)Mn(III) complexes (I) providing optically active ketones (III) and (V) up to 70% e.e. The chiral indanone (V) can be converted to the cis-1-amino-2-indanol (VI), a key intermediate of anti HIV protease inhibitor and of chiral auxiliary. -(KOMIYA, N.;
